Book Description

Huge-hearted Abby loves dogs — and doesn’t think twice about swerving to avoid an adorable terrier in a country lane. Or following along, when the troublesome pup goes darting off into a local vineyard.

But she never expects where the runaway dog is leading her — straight to a corpse!

Clementine Courtenay, elegant matriarch of the May Valley Vineyard, lies floating face-down in a stream.

The police say she must have slipped and drowned. But Abby’s not so sure.

As rumors begin to swirl amid the tangled vines, Abby realizes that no one in Clementine’s inner circle is quite what they seem.

Between jilted lovers, greedy offspring and bitter rivals, Clementine kept her friends close and her enemies closer still . . .

What secrets will Abby find — fermenting in the darkest corners of the Courtenay family cellar?

It’s up to Abby to solve the case before this sweetest vintage turns sour .

My Book Review

RATING: 5 out of 5 Stars

MURDER IN THE VINEYARD (Maybridge Murder Mysteries Book #4) by Liz Fielding is another wonderfully engaging addition to the cozy Maybridge Murder Mysteries series featuring an English horticulturist, wife and mother who seems to always find herself embroiled in a murder. This book can be read as a standalone, but the protagonist’s family and all the Cotswolds characters continue to evolve, and I have enjoyed the entire series in order of publication.

Abby Finch finds herself swerving into a hedgerow after barely missing a small terrier that has darted in front of her car. It is wet and trembling, so she puts it in her car to begin the search for its owner. She meets the woman who runs the local dog rescue, Fancy Day, and discovers the dog was homed to Clemintine Courtenay, who is from an old money family and owner of the May Valley Estates Vineyard. When they go in search of Clemie, they find her lying face down in a stream dead. While Abby has questions, the police feel there is no foul play involved.

Abby promises her new husband she will not get involved, but there are rumors and questions that do not add up. Clemintine was entangled in family greed, drama, and rivalries as well as hiding her own secrets. When another body turns up in the same location, Abby and her friends work to untangle the twisted family vines.

I enjoy this series and Abby’s adventures every time I get a new addition to this series. Abby and her family and friends continue to engage me in every outing. Ms. Fielding’s writing of the character interactions and friendships make me feel as though I could walk right into the story and be a part of the group. Scout the terrier’s journey to becoming a part of Abby’s family is a wonderful addition to the story. The mystery plot in this addition to the series is very smartly interwoven with current and generational family secrets, plenty of red herrings, and the always present horticultural tie ins that I enjoy reading about.

I highly recommend this entertaining addition to the Maybridge Murder Mysteries series.

Author Bio

Liz Fielding worked as a secretary in Africa and the Middle East and was co-ordinator of the Brecon Jazz Festival before writing full time. Her books are published worldwide in multiple languages, she has won the Romance Writers of America’s prestigious RITA award for both The Best Man & the Bridesmaid and The Marriage Miracle and in 2019 was honoured with an Outstanding Achievement Award from the Romantic Novelists’ Association in the UK.

She is now writing cozy crime for Joffe Books and her first Maybridge Mystery, Murder Among the Roses is available now.

Liz lives in West Sussex.
